The Right Honorable Lady Elizabeth Butler, Countess of Chesterfield

c. 1680

Alexander Browne

Artist, English, active late 17th century

Artwork overview

  • Medium

    mezzotint on laid paper [proof]

  • Credit Line

    Paul Mellon Fund

  • Dimensions

    plate: 33.8 x 24.5 cm (13 5/16 x 9 5/8 in.)
    sheet: 44.6 x 25.4 cm (17 9/16 x 10 in.)

  • Accession

    2001.118.5

  • Catalogue Raisonné

    Smith 1884, no. 7, State i/ii


Artwork history & notes

Provenance

Christopher Lennox Boyd; (Nicholas Stogdon, Oxford); purchased 2001 by NGA.

Inscriptions

by later hand, lower center in graphite: The Rt. Honble Eliz. Butler Countess of / Chesterfield; by later hand, lower left in brown ink: P. Lely eques p.; by later hand, lower right in brown ink: Sold by A Browne sc-- / proof print (not deciphered)
